Nordic BioEnergy LLC
Nordic BioEnergy LLC Electric UtilitiesUtilities Nordic BioEnergy develops, owns and operates commercial-scale 'biomass to energy' projects. The company manages and performs all activities required to bring its projects from conception through completion, including construction, start-up and operation. Nordic is currently focused on bioenergy projects in the United States and Canada, with a vision to expand beyond these borders in the future. The company will typically own 100% of its bioenergy assets during the development phase. Once permanent financing is secured and construction begins Nordic may retain sole ownership or sell a portion (or all) of the project to a strategic or financial investor.
